A day in the life of a Hazardous Waste Shipper may including, but not limited to:
  • Provide support for transportation logistics and compliant shipping of hazardous, radioactive, and mixed materials and wastes on and off of the Hanford site. Compliance to applicable DOT regulations, Hanford Site Transportation Safety Document, and DOE Orders.
  • Interpret DOT regulations, Hanford Site Transportation Safety Document, and DOE Orders.
  • Provide guidance and oversight for loading, handling, segregation, and securement of loads.
  • Determines containers and conveyance marking, labeling, and placarding requirements.
  • Calculates radionuclide and other hazardous material inventories for packages and conveyance.
  • Determines proper shipping names for packages.
  • Prepares documentation required to ship hazardous/radioactive materials and wastes.
  • Performs a DOT compatibility review for Waste Management Representatives.
  • Inspects containers/packages for condition and proper marking and labeling prior to shipment.
  • Assists Waste Management Representatives in the proper selection of containers for waste packaging.
  • Provide guidance as required for the proper selection of conveyance type for shipments.
  • Escort shipments, as required by the Transportation Safety Document.
  • Provide peer reviews to other CPCCo shippers of shipment documentation.
